BISP Phase 1 July–September Pending Payments

BISP Phase 1 July–September Pending Payments Government of Pakistan has announced the release of Phase 1 payments for the Benazir Income Support Program (BISP) starting from Monday and continuing into Tuesday. This decision brings important financial relief to thousands of families who depend on the program for their livelihood. The payments will be distributed at official camp sites, where beneficiaries can collect their assistance in a safe and transparent manner.

BISP Phase 1 July–September Pending Payments to Start Monday, Check Eligibility on 8171

This phase is particularly significant because it covers not only the regular July–September 2025 installments but also the pending payments from January to March for those who did not receive them earlier. By combining these two cycles, BISP ensures that beneficiaries do not remain deprived of their rightful assistance. However, the program has made it very clear that payments will only be given to women who are showing the correct status on the 8171 web portal, making it necessary for every beneficiary to check their eligibility in advance.

At the same time, one question remains unanswered: whether these payments will also be transferred through wallet accounts or not. A meeting has been scheduled at the BISP headquarters to finalize this procedure, and the final announcement will be made soon. Until then, beneficiaries are advised to prepare for collection at the designated camp sites.

Eligibility Rules for Phase 1 Payments

Understanding the eligibility rules is the first step for beneficiaries who want to collect their payments without confusion. BISP has confirmed that only two specific statuses on the 8171 web portal are considered valid for Phase 1 disbursement.

Women whose CNIC shows “Eligible” on the portal are confirmed for payments. In addition, those whose CNIC is showing the “Strip” status are also included in this cycle. All other categories are excluded for now. This ensures that the distribution process remains transparent, targeted, and fair.

Another important aspect is the inclusion of women who missed their January–March installment. These beneficiaries will now be paid along with the regular July–September amount, meaning they will not need to wait for a separate schedule. For many families, this combined support will cover critical needs such as food, education, and healthcare expenses.

Where and When Payments Will Be Given

The payment schedule is designed to avoid overcrowding and confusion. According to the official plan, the first phase of payments will begin on Monday and continue into Tuesday. This gives eligible women enough time to visit their respective camp sites and collect the assistance without unnecessary delays.

All payments in this phase will be made at camp sites set up by BISP across different regions of the country. These centers are managed by officials who are responsible for verifying the eligibility of beneficiaries and releasing the funds in a transparent way.

To make the process smooth and secure, beneficiaries should prepare themselves in advance by carrying their original CNIC and confirming their eligibility status on the portal. The government has emphasized that only those with the correct status will be entertained, so visiting the camp without verification can lead to wasted time and effort.

Wallet vs. Cash Distribution Decision Still Pending

There is a great deal of interest in whether the upcoming installment will also be distributed through wallet accounts, as this method provides more convenience for many women. However, BISP has not yet finalized this decision.

A meeting has been scheduled at the program’s headquarters, where officials will determine whether the wallet option will be introduced in this phase or kept for future cycles. Until then, all beneficiaries should expect to collect their assistance through camp sites. The final update will be shared publicly after the official meeting.

How to Confirm Eligibility on the 8171 Portal

Before heading to the camp site, every beneficiary should confirm her eligibility on the 8171 web portal. This step saves time, prevents confusion, and ensures that only those who are entitled to payments visit the centers.

  • Open the official 8171 web portal on your mobile or computer.
  • Enter your CNIC number carefully in the required field.
  • Submit the form and wait for the system to display your status.
  • If your CNIC shows “Eligible” or “Strip,” you are included in the July–September payment cycle.
  • If your CNIC shows any other status, you are not part of this phase and should wait for future updates.

By following these steps, women can avoid unnecessary trips and be sure of their position in the program before visiting the camp site.

Beneficiary Checklist What to Do Now

Beneficiaries who qualify should make the necessary preparations to ensure a smooth process. Below is a short checklist to guide them:

  • Check your 8171 status in advance and save proof (screenshot or note).
  • Keep your original CNIC with you when visiting the camp site.
  • Arrive on the assigned day (Monday–Tuesday) to avoid delays.
  • Follow instructions of the staff at the camp site for smooth collection.
  • Stay informed about the wallet decision through official BISP announcements.
  • Avoid agents or unauthorized persons who may try to mislead or overcharge.

This proactive approach helps protect beneficiaries and ensures they receive the full payment without problems.
